Outlook 2003
Hi, I am having computer problems and have to reinstall my operating system.
Before doing so, i am backing up all my files - however, could you please tell me where my contacts, calendar etc is normally located, so that I can make a copy of that too. it will save me so much time later on. Any advice on better ways to do this would be most welcomed. When I transferred from an old pc to this new one, i originally exported my contacts to an excel file, but it seems to drop some important information, such as the email address! someone then showed me where the whole contacts and calendar file is stored and we simply made a copy of that and used that instead. Outlook 2003
The file you need is your Personal Folders file (*.pst) It's where all the
mail, calendar, contacts etc are stored.
